On Jan. 28, 1986, America witnessed a tragedy: the explosion of Space Shuttle Challenger in the blue skies over Florida. The ...
Seven astronauts lost their lives during the Challenger space shuttle disaster on Jan. 28, 1986. Four decades later, human ...